History
  • The trend of handmade garments has been significant in fashion, often reflecting personal artistry and individual craftsmanship, especially in the context of vintage clothing.
  • Cardigans, particularly those made with open knit techniques, have historical roots that date back to the 19th century, often associated with leisurewear and informal elegance.
  • Vintage pieces like these typically evoke nostalgia and a sense of connection to previous fashion eras, allowing wearers to explore styles that transcend current trends.
Design Significance
  • Open knit designs often embody a delicate balance of warmth and breathability, making them versatile across different seasons and suitable for various occasions.
  • The berry pink hue observed in such cardigans can signal a playful, vibrant aesthetic commonly favored in vintage fashion, reflecting popular color trends of previous decades.
  • Bracelet sleeves, a recurring feature in fashion history, can highlight the wearer’s silhouette while adding a feminine touch to the overall design aesthetic.
